  Boost Your Golf Game! Discover 5 quick warm-up exercises for golfers backed by PEDRO-reviewed research. Enhance flexibility, power & prevent injuries.  Perfect for Dullatur golfers!  Golf may seem like a low-intensity sport, but the explosive swings and prolonged standing demand proper warm-ups to prevent injuries and enhance performance. Research from  PEDRO-reviewed clinical studies  confirms that dynamic warm-ups improve flexibility, power, and swing accuracy. Here are  5 quick, science-backed warm-up exercises  tailored for Dullatur golfers to perform before a game. Why Warm Up Before Golf?  Studies show that golfers who warm up properly experience: Increased clubhead speed  (Fradkin et al., 2006) Better range of motion  (Gulgin et al., 2014) Reduced risk of back & shoulder injuries  (Hosea & Gatt, 1996) Skipping warm-ups can lead to muscle strains and poor performance.   Top 5 Reasons Why Elderly People Fall: How Physiotherapy at home can help stop falls Falls among the elderly are a significant health concern, leading to injuries, reduced mobility, and loss of independence. Understanding the reasons behind these falls is critical for effective prevention, particularly through interventions specialist home physiotherapy . Based on comprehensive randomized controlled trials (RCTs), here are the top five reasons why elderly individuals are prone to falling, supported by evidence-based research. 1. Muscle Weakness and Sarcopenia Muscle weakness, particularly in the lower limbs, is a leading cause of falls in older adults. Sarcopenia, the age-related loss of muscle mass and strength, significantly impairs balance and mobility. RCTs have shown that lower limb muscle weakness, especially in the ankle dorsiflexors, is a critical risk factor for falls.
